Output 9343eb6ff6a08067a448e659fc590cc8fef8ce857514e31895720488d7ed439e:1

value
6649200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c121da5d00b560ef3d94e29fb9d5a01747659844 OP_EQUAL
address
3KJCtiLD2qqWLbjMgtmApAigLDUHdp7rpm
transaction
9343eb6ff6a08067a448e659fc590cc8fef8ce857514e31895720488d7ed439e
confirmations
315111
spent
true